What You’ll Study
You’ll build a strong base in calculus, physics, and core engineering before moving into specialized coursework such as:
- Analog and Digital Electronics
- Electricity, Magnetism, and Waves
- Signals and Systems
- Instrumentation
- Embedded Systems and Robotics
- Solid State Engineering
Your education culminates in an internship and a two-semester senior design project, where you’ll design and deliver solutions for real clients.

Electrical Engineer
Electrical Engineers develop and maintain electrical systems for everything from aircraft and cars to communication systems and power generation. Their work supports innovation across industries.
- Median Pay: $118,780/year
- Number of Jobs: 287,900
- Job Outlook (2024–2034): +7%
- Employment Change: +19,700 jobs
Computer Hardware Engineer
A Computer Hardware Engineer designs, develops, and tests physical computer components such as processors, circuit boards, memory systems, and network devices to ensure high performance and reliability. They work closely with software and manufacturing teams to innovate and improve technology systems. Computer Hardware Engineers can work for tech companies, hardware manufacturers, research labs, government agencies, or engineering firms, with opportunities in computer design, embedded systems, and emerging technology development.
- Median Pay: $155,020/year
- Number of Jobs: 76,800
- Job Outlook (2024–2034): +7%
- Employment Change: +5,600 jobs
